Picture this: you’re ready to dive into photography, yet the myriad of camera options leaves you feeling overwhelmed. If you’ve ever wondered which camera best suits your budding passion, a bridge camera might be the ideal choice. Combining the simplicity of point-and-shoot cameras with certain features found in DSLRs, bridge cameras offer a refined balance that makes them perfect for beginners.
A bridge camera fills the gap between compact models and DSLRs. Featuring a fixed zoom lens, electronic viewfinders, and manual controls, these cameras provide an accessible introduction to the world of photography. They allow you to experiment with various shooting techniques without the need for expensive interchangeable lenses.
For those just starting out, the ease of use paired with the flexibility of a fixed lens is a significant advantage. Bridge cameras suit an array of scenarios from travel photography and wildlife adventures to casual day-to-day shooting. Their versatility helps beginners explore and experiment without feeling burdened by complicated settings.
The zoom lens is one of the crowning features of any great bridge camera. A high zoom range, such as that offered by superzoom or ultrazoom models, allows you to capture distant subjects with clarity. Whether you’re photographing a scenic landscape or a fleeting moment in the wild, the ability to zoom in on details is essential.
While exploring bridge camera options, consider the size of the sensor. Larger sensors usually deliver superior image quality, allowing you to capture sharper, more vibrant photos. This aspect is particularly important for printing your work or enhancing images in post-processing.
Portability is key when choosing a bridge camera. Many models are designed with ergonomic grips, intuitive menus, and lightweight bodies that make them perfect for beginners and travellers alike. The clear and concise interface also ensures that you are not overwhelmed, even when trying out manual settings.

Bridge cameras are often more affordable than DSLRs and pack a lot of features in one device. Their fixed lenses are optimised for specific tasks like high zoom photography, eliminating the hassle of swapping lenses. This makes them both a practical and versatile choice, especially for those who are still learning the intricacies of photography.
While bridge cameras are a fantastic starting point, there are instances where a DSLR might be more appropriate. If you plan to pursue professional photography or need extensive customisation, DSLRs offer more flexibility with interchangeable lenses and advanced settings. However, it’s important to note that for most beginners, bridge camera features present ample opportunity to learn and grow.
When venturing into the world of bridge camera photography, several models stand out for their accessibility and performance. Models such as the Canon PowerShot SX70 HS, Panasonic Lumix FZ80, and Nikon Coolpix P950 have been celebrated for their affordability and user-friendly features. These cameras are designed to offer simplicity without compromising on advanced features, ensuring you capture every important moment.

Bridge cameras provide versatility by blending features from compact cameras and DSLRs, making them ideal for capturing everything from expansive landscapes to close-up details.
For beginners, a bridge camera offers simplicity and affordability, whereas DSLRs provide advanced customization for professional needs.
Bridge cameras are popular among hobbyists, novices, and travellers who value a blend of ease of use, powerful zoom capabilities, and reliable performance.
Some limitations include smaller sensors compared to DSLRs, a fixed lens that restricts versatility, and occasionally slower performance in low-light conditions.
